Compare all specifications:
1991 Audi 100 | 1963 Steyr 500D | |
Make | Audi | Steyr |
Model | 100 | 500D |
Year Released | 1991 | 1963 |
Engine Size | 2771 cc | 489 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 6 cylinders | 2 cylinders |
Engine Type | in-line | in-line |
Horse Power | 172 HP | 19 HP |
Engine RPM | 5500 RPM | 4600 RPM |
Fuel Type | Gasoline | Gasoline |
Vehicle Weight | 1550 kg | 480 kg |
Vehicle Length | 4800 mm | 2970 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1780 mm | 1330 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1450 mm | 1330 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2690 mm | 1850 mm |
